U.S. average insurance rates for a GMC Canyon are $1,238 a year including full coverage. Comprehensive insurance costs on average $228 each year, collision costs $400, and liability is $452. Liability-only coverage costs around $504 a year, with high-risk coverage costing $2,680 or more. 16-year-old drivers pay the highest rates at $4,788 a year or more.

Average premium for full coverage: $1,238

Price estimates by individual coverage:

Comprehensive $228
Collision $400
Liability $452

Price estimates include $500 physical damage deductibles, 30/60 split liability limits, and includes uninsured/under-insured motorist coverage. Estimates are averaged for all 50 U.S. states and Canyon models.

Price Range from Low to High

For the average 40-year-old driver, GMC Canyon insurance prices go from as low as $504 for your basic liability-only policy to a high rate of $2,680 for a high-risk insurance policy.

Liability Only $504
Full Coverage $1,238
High Risk $2,680

Geographic Price Range

Choosing to live in a large city can have significant affects on car insurance rates. Rural areas have a lower frequency of comprehensive and collision claims than congested cities.

The graphic below illustrates the difference location can make on car insurance rates.

Rural Areas $929
Small Cities $1,300
Large Cities $1,671

The ranges above highlight why all drivers should compare rates quotes based on a specific location and risk profile, instead of using rate averages.

Opting for high physical damage deductibles can reduce prices by up to $420 every year, whereas increasing liability limits will cost you more. Changing from a 50/100 limit to a 250/500 limit will increase prices by as much as $407 extra every year. View Rates by Deductible or Liability Limit

If you have some driving violations or tend to cause accidents, you are likely paying at a minimum $1,500 to $2,100 in extra premium each year, depending on your age. Insurance for high-risk drivers is expensive and can cost as much as 44% to 135% more than the average rate. View High Risk Driver Rates

Since prices can be so different, the best way to figure out exactly what you will pay is to do a rate comparison and see which company has the best price. Every auto insurance company utilizes a different rate formula, and quoted prices may be quite different from one company to the next.

GMC Canyon Insurance Rates by Model Year
Model Year Comprehensive Collision Liability Total Premium
2018 GMC Canyon $228 $400 $452 $1,238
2015 GMC Canyon $196 $310 $460 $1,124
2012 GMC Canyon $172 $252 $474 $1,056
2006 GMC Canyon $136 $160 $452 $906
2005 GMC Canyon $126 $152 $446 $882
2004 GMC Canyon $120 $144 $442 $864

Rates are averaged for all GMC Canyon models and trim levels. Rates assume a 40-year-old male driver, full coverage with $500 deductibles, and a clean driving record.

How to Find Cheaper GMC Canyon Insurance

Getting lower rates on car insurance consists of being a safe and courteous driver, having good credit, being claim-free, and taking advantage of discounts. Make time to compare rates at least every other year by requesting rates from direct car insurance companies like Progressive and GEICO, and also from local exclusive and independent agents.

Below is a condensed summary of the car insurance concepts touched on in this article.

  • Higher risk drivers with multiple at-fault accidents may pay on average $1,440 more each year for auto insurance
  • You may be able to save as much as $150 per year simply by quoting online in advance
  • Increasing physical damage deductibles can save around $425 each year
  • Policyholders who require higher levels of liability will pay around $500 per year to raise from a low limit to 250/500 limits
